1 <?xml version="1.0" encoding="UTF-8"?>
\r
4 targetNamespace="urn:oasis:names:tc:SAML:2.0:ac:classes:InternetProtocol"
\r
5 xmlns:xs="http://www.w3.org/2001/XMLSchema"
\r
6 xmlns="urn:oasis:names:tc:SAML:2.0:ac:classes:InternetProtocol"
\r
7 finalDefault="extension"
\r
8 blockDefault="substitution"
\r
11 <xs:redefine schemaLocation="saml-schema-authn-context-types-2.0.xsd">
\r
15 Class identifier: urn:oasis:names:tc:SAML:2.0:ac:classes:InternetProtocol
\r
16 Document identifier: saml-schema-authn-context-ip-2.0
\r
17 Location: http://docs.oasis-open.org/security/saml/v2.0/
\r
20 New authentication context class schema for SAML V2.0.
\r
24 <xs:complexType name="AuthnContextDeclarationBaseType">
\r
26 <xs:restriction base="AuthnContextDeclarationBaseType">
\r
28 <xs:element ref="Identification" minOccurs="0"/>
\r
29 <xs:element ref="TechnicalProtection" minOccurs="0"/>
\r
30 <xs:element ref="OperationalProtection" minOccurs="0"/>
\r
31 <xs:element ref="AuthnMethod"/>
\r
32 <xs:element ref="GoverningAgreements" minOccurs="0"/>
\r
33 <xs:element ref="Extension" minOccurs="0" maxOccurs="unbounded"/>
\r
35 <xs:attribute name="ID" type="xs:ID" use="optional"/>
\r
37 </xs:complexContent>
\r
40 <xs:complexType name="AuthnMethodBaseType">
\r
42 <xs:restriction base="AuthnMethodBaseType">
\r
44 <xs:element ref="PrincipalAuthenticationMechanism" minOccurs="0"/>
\r
45 <xs:element ref="Authenticator"/>
\r
46 <xs:element ref="AuthenticatorTransportProtocol" minOccurs="0"/>
\r
47 <xs:element ref="Extension" minOccurs="0" maxOccurs="unbounded"/>
\r
50 </xs:complexContent>
\r
53 <xs:complexType name="AuthenticatorBaseType">
\r
55 <xs:restriction base="AuthenticatorBaseType">
\r
57 <xs:element ref="IPAddress"/>
\r
60 </xs:complexContent>
\r